Canny ways to buck trend

AFTER a bull run in the property game for a decade and more, you might be forgiven for thinking the days of making a buck in bricks and mortar were over. Wrong. And, an hour or two spent with an enthusiastic gathering of self-motivated investors shows otherwise, and shows other investment options too for those prepared to take the odd financially-rewarding punt. Enter, thus, the ICES Group.

The what? A loose, but focused, gathering of investment-minded individuals, the ICES Group initially sounds cultish, and even perusing its website and its plethora of links to self-help books, goal setting agendas and positive thinking vibes makes it sound a bit left, or right, of centre.

But, a couple of hours spent at one of its monthly meetings in Dublin, Cork, Limerick or Galway (as this reporter has just done) show the seriousness of its purpose, as an informal forum where like-minded investors talk and tally figures with others of similar ilk, and where fledgling novitiates to making money also are made equally welcome.
